compute scaling
**Compute scaling** refers to the process of increasing (or decreasing) computing resources—such as processing power, memory, storage, or network capacity—to handle changes in workload or performance demands. It can involve adding more machines (horizontal scaling) or upgrading existing hardware (vertical scaling) to achieve greater processing capability and efficiency.
